UserAvatar to accept user object. (#337)
* UserAvatar to accept user object. One of the most important thing with this library is that it does 1 request per function. You have 100% control over how many web requests get made. UserAvatar breaks that. UserAvatar now accepts a user, which not only makes you know how many web requests gets made, but might also save on web requests if you have an existing user object. * Removed dots.
